Underground Drainage Service in Birmingham, AL
Underground drainage services involve installing, repairing, and maintaining the hidden piping systems that manage wastewater and stormwater runoff beneath a property. These systems are essential for directing water away from foundations, preventing flooding, and ensuring proper sanitation. Projects may include replacing aging pipes, clearing blockages, or installing new drainage networks for residential developments, extensions, or landscaping improvements.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how the system will be designed to meet the specific needs of their property.
Before requesting underground drainage services, homeowners should consider the existing drainage layout, any signs of drainage issues such as pooling water or foundation problems, and the overall condition of current pipes. It is also helpful to know if there are any planned property modifications that could impact drainage, such as new construction or landscaping. Clear communication about the property’s drainage requirements can assist in selecting the appropriate solutions to ensure effective water management and long-term reliability.

Common Underground Drainage Service Jobs
Underground Drainage Installation - installing new drainage systems to prevent water pooling around foundations.
Drainage System Repairs - fixing broken or clogged underground pipes to ensure proper water flow.
Drainage Inspection Services - assessing underground pipes for blockages, leaks, or damage.
Drainage Replacement - removing old or damaged underground pipes and installing new ones for better drainage.
French Drain Systems - installing perforated pipes and gravel to redirect excess water away from the property.
Surface Water Management - designing solutions to control runoff and reduce erosion around the property.
Underground Drainage Service Questions
What is underground drainage service? It involves installing, repairing, or maintaining underground pipes that manage wastewater and stormwater runoff on a property.
What types of projects require underground drainage services? Common projects include resolving blocked or broken pipes, installing new drainage systems, or upgrading existing infrastructure to improve water flow.
How can property owners identify drainage issues? Signs include persistent water pooling, foul odors, or slow draining fixtures in sinks and toilets.
Why is proper underground drainage important? It helps prevent flooding, property damage, and foundation issues caused by poor water management underground.
